Greetings:

Flash moved back from Deepinnaharta on one of those expanded steel hitch platforms; the kind campers use to strap their coolers down. Harbor freight has them for under a c-note, including a Class 1 to Class 2 adaptor fitting. (The plarform is 2", and Family truckster'hitch is 1.25) It was just barely wide enough for the tires to nestle inside the frame. Just make sure to strap the snot out of it, and check periodically on longer trips.

I'd be worried about too much weight on the tongue of the hitch. Especially since you're putting a downward force on the tongue. This weight would be the carrier, and the weight of the bike. Remember now guys i have a civic...

This is what I had to do to get creative on a 4 door civic. Remove the passenger seat, and the rear bottom seat foam in the back.
